As Google goes through a massive change by creating a new larger holding company Alphabet, everyone in India has their eyes set on the company’s new 43 year-old CEO – Sundar Pichai.
Hundreds and thousands of people rejoiced on social media when India-born Pichai ascended to the most powerful job at the world’s biggest technology company Google.
Pichai, born as Pichai Sundararajan grew up in a two-room apartment with his parents Lakshmi and Regunatha in Madras (present day Chennai) in the Indian state of Tamilnadu.
He holds a Bachelor in Technology degree from the Indian Institute of Technology Kharagpur, a Masters from Stanford University and a MBA from the University of Pennsylvania’s Wharton School. Pichai, who was relatively unknown in most of India saw much love from his home country and state after the promotion.

His Wikipedia article saw a massive edit war — between two groups of two different schools — claiming from he graduated from their alma mater before he joined the Indian Institute of Technology, Kharagpur.
Pichai’s vision
Soon after joining Google in 2004, Pichai became the force behind the annual developer conference Google’s I/O, and he led product management of Google Chrome, Chrome OS and Google Drive.
